Chimamanda Adichie

NOVELIST
Nigeria / United States
Chimamanda Ngozi Adichie grew up in Nigeria. Her first novel, Purple Hibiscus, was published in 2003 and longlisted for the Booker Prize. Her second novel, Half of a Yellow Sun, won the 2007 Orange Prize for Fiction. Her short-story collection, The Thing Around Your Neck, was published to critical acclaim in 2009. She received a MacArthur Fellowship in 2009, and in 2010 appeared on the New Yorker’s list of the best 20 writers under 40. Americanah is her third novel.
